4- I get "In Incorrect Place" when searching.

This happens when certain words are searched for. These words are logic operators and the search program thinks it is a command. For example, if the word 'AND' is searched for, the error "In Incorrect Place" is displayed because the search expects something like Bob and Tom.
These words include OR, NOR as well as AND. If these words are truely needed to be found, surround the term with double quotes; "AND".

11- System Requirements

This presentation was designed to be easy to use, fast and use minimal hardware resources. The program's foundation is HTML (Hyper Text Markup Language) and contains Java scripts.
  • Hardware:
    Pentium or higher IBM® compatible PC
    256MB of RAM (512MB recommended)
    CD ROM reader (only requiried for CD version)
    High Color VGA Video and VGA monitor capable of high color
  • Hard Drive:
    CD version does not install anything not even a temporary file to your hard drive and only requires temporary RAM in your computer to run. If the 'EXE' program is stored on the system's hard drive, the needed size is dependent on the specific application. Does not install anything to your hard drive except the application and requires only RAM overhead from your computer to run.
  • Platforms:
    This program runs under Windows® 95, 98, 2000, and XP which uses NT technology. The optimum display properies settings should be set to Medium 16 bit Color Quality, and the screen resolution is best at 1280X1024.
  • Speed:
    The faster the CPU speed and ROM reader, if application is on CD, the faster the images appear on your screen. And of course the more RAM you have, the faster the imaging process will also be.
